Задать вопрос
@vazar09

Как синхронизовать две кнопки?

По отдельности работаю хорошо, но вот знаний не хватает, чтобы понять, как сделать, чтобы они работали синхронно?

<div class="bars on"></div>
<div class="bars on"></div>


$('body').on('click', '.bars.on', function () {
			pauseAudio();
			$(this).removeClass('on');
			$(this).addClass('off');
		});
$('body').on('click', '.bars.off', function () {
			playAudio();
			$(this).removeClass('off');
			$(this).addClass('on');
		});
  • Вопрос задан
  • 168 просмотров
Подписаться 1 Оценить Комментировать
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Фронтенд-разработчик
    10 месяцев
    Далее
  • Skillbox
    JavaScript
    3 месяца
    Далее
  • Нетология
    Fullstack-разработчик на Python + нейросети
    20 месяцев
    Далее
Решения вопроса 1
если я правильно понял - https://codepen.io/anon/pen/owaxRm
jQuery(document).ready(function($) {
    $('body').on('click', '.bars', function (e) {
        e.preventDefault();

        if ( $(this).hasClass('on') ) {
            pauseAudio();
        } else {
            playAudio();
        }

        $('.bars').toggleClass('off');
        $('.bars').toggleClass('on');
    });
});
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ы